Hi everyone, can anyone help me on how to compute a 2D cross correlation analysis please. I have NIR and MIR absorbance dataset I need to peform a cross corrrelation to check for similar trends between the two responses. Can anyone assit me with the code to analyse this please? Thank you
The datasset is a 22 by 12001 NIR and 22 by 13001 MIR.

I understand that you want to find the 2D cross-correlation between NIR and MIR data matrices.
The `xcorr2()` function computes the cross-correlation between two 2D arrays, treating one as the reference and the other as the template.
Please refer to the below code snippet on using the `xcorr2()` function.
% Load your NIR and MIR data from file
load('nir_data.mat');
load('mir_data.mat');
% Transpose the NIR and MIR data matrices
nir_data = nir_data.';
mir_data = mir_data.';
% Compute the cross-correlation between the NIR and MIR data
cc = xcorr2(nir_data, mir_data);
% Display the cross-correlation as an image
figure;
imagesc(abs(cc));
colormap('jet');
colorbar;
